Output 376328da81ef651f58799627e89fc3aa68d95553d6c3ac3fc6c89c6e8f769689:1

value
7728000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4916ae6a26aed102ed452bfd91eeeb411e47cd2e OP_EQUAL
address
38MURULqDw24nEhJByBAJs3cnSHpDiUpgW
transaction
376328da81ef651f58799627e89fc3aa68d95553d6c3ac3fc6c89c6e8f769689
spent
true